WebbExam scribe for the following subjects KMA 252: Calculus and Applications 2 (Sem I, 2024) KME 272: Engineering Mathematics 2B (Sem II, 2024) KMA 153: Data Handling and Statistics (Sem I, 2024) WebbWe define seed limitation to be an increase in population size following seed addition. Here, we briefly consider how theoretical models deal with seed limitation and how seed sowing experiments can be used to unravel the extent of seed limitation in natural systems. We review two types of seed addition experiments: seed augmentation studies where …
